Gail F. Ferri, 77, of Nashua, passed away unexpectedly on Saturday, November 9, 2024, at her home. She was born on October 7, 1947, in Providence, RI to the late Gabriel and Julia (Parrillo) Ferri.
Growing up she received her education in the Cranston, RI school system. For many years following high school she worked at Sanders/Lockheed Martin. More recently, she procured her manicurist license and worked out of her home.
In her free time, Gail enjoyed camping, cruising, spending time with friends and family, eating at her favorite Chinese restaurant and taking care of her little Yorkshire, Lily. Her nieces and nephew remember sleepovers at Auntie Gails house where they could stay in their PJ’s all day, play games, watch movies and make their favorite pocket sandwiches and cookies. She was a great big sister to her two younger brothers growing up. When she got together with her Uncle Tommy and Uncle Walter, they were the life of the party. She loved a good time and was known for her delicious cooking (especially her deviled eggs & frittatas), her generosity and her great sense of humor.
Gail is survived by her siblings Steven Vincent Ferri (Susan) and Russell Gabriel Ferri, her nieces Gina Ferri, Andrea Weiss (Robert), nephew and godson Matthew Ferri, and her great nieces Vienna Joy Weiss and Sierra Grace Weiss. She also leaves behind her goddaughter Laura Pomeroy, and many close friends and relatives.
In addition to her parents, she was predeceased by Nana Marro who was like a second mother to her, her Uncle Tommy, and her ‘best, best’ friend Sheila Cunniff, whom she spent many years traveling, enjoying life and making many happy memories.
